+# The 6 `<X>Like_co` type-aliases below represent all scalars that can be
+# coerced into `<X>` (with the casting rule `same_kind`)
+_BoolLike_co = Union[bool, np.bool_]
+_UIntLike_co = Union[_BoolLike_co, np.unsignedinteger]
+_IntLike_co = Union[_BoolLike_co, int, np.integer]
+_FloatLike_co = Union[_IntLike_co, float, np.floating]
+_ComplexLike_co = Union[_FloatLike_co, complex, np.complexfloating]
+_TD64Like_co = Union[_IntLike_co, np.timedelta64]
